Borderlands 3 Being Teased Again, Possible Announcement Incoming

Master of trolling Randy Pitchford is at it again.

For a game that hasn’t even been announced yet, we’ve heard a surprising amount of stuff about Borderlands 3which makes the fact that it hasn’t been officially revealed all the more frustrating (well, that and the several years of waiting we’ve all done so far). Time and time again we’ve expected to see the game at one major event or the other, and time and time again, we’ve come away disappointed with its absence.

However, it’s looking like that might be about to change soon. Randy Pitchford, head of developers Gearbox, has been dropping some major hints on his Twitter account lately, all of which constantly and repeatedly seem to be dropping the number “three”, almost as if the man is trying to tease his fans into oblivion.

For example, he tells us that he has 3 things on his to-do list for the day, but that he also has to attend 3 meetings, before 3 PM. In another tweet, he shares some interesting (?) facts about how November 29th was the 333rd day of the year, before quipping about how people seem to attach so much meaning to a seemingly arbitrary number. Either he’s messing with us, or he just likes the number 3 a lot (unlike Gabe Newell).

The Game Awards are going to host over ten new game announcements when they air on December 6, so there’s a huge chance that one of those games could be the long-awaited Borderlands 3. That said, Pitchford has joked about this sort of stuff in the past as well, so you never know.
